Saakashvili believes Ukraine’s Poroshenko won’t extradite him to Georgia
Tbilisi, DFWatch – Georgia’s former president Mikheil Saakashvili, who recently resigned as Odessa governor and is set to lead an opposition party, believes that Ukraine’s President Petro Poroshenko won’t honour Tbilisi’s request to extradite him in the homeland, where he faces criminal charges.

Russian MFA Warns Citizens of risks travelling in Georgia
Tbilisi, DFWatch – Amid growing inflow of Russian tourists to Georgia, the Russian Foreign Ministry warns its citizens about the risks associated with such visits, referring to the Law on Occupied Territories, which may result for RF citizens facing formidable fines or even prison term.
